  • Engaging in fun, meaningful activities helps people living with dementia stay connected and active, and stimulates their minds.
  • It’s possible to tailor activities that suit the person you care for, their interests, needs and capabilities.
  • As dementia progresses, activities that are based on sensory stimulation and sensory memories, like music, can be successful.
  • Taking part in activities and creativity together can be a powerful way to stay connected.
  • There are many resources available to help you come up with and plan activities.
